The Goldfield post office was established in 1895, and remained in operation until 1932. The community was named for a gold mine near the original town site. Geography. The Goldfield CDP has an area of 90 acres (0.365 km 2), all land. ...

WebLocated just south of Victor Pass, Goldfield is a partial ghost town that is still home to about 50 residents in Teller County, Colorado.
